        /// <summary>
        /// <para>Deploys a stack or app.</para>
        /// <ul>
        /// <li>App deployment generates a <c>deploy</c> event, which runs the associated recipes and passes them a JSON stack configuration object
        /// that includes information about the app. </li>
        /// <li>Stack deployment runs the <c>deploy</c> recipes but does not raise an event.</li>
        /// 
        /// </ul>
        /// <para>For more information, see <a href="http://docs.aws.amazon.com/opsworks/latest/userguide/workingapps-deploying.html">Deploying
        /// Apps</a> and <a href="http://docs.aws.amazon.com/opsworks/latest/userguide/workingstacks-commands.html">Run Stack Commands</a> .</para>
        /// <para> <b>Required Permissions</b> : To use this action, an IAM user must have a Deploy or Manage permissions level for the stack, or an
        /// attached policy that explicitly grants permissions. For more information on user permissions, see <a href="http://docs.aws.amazon.com/opsworks/latest/userguide/opsworks-security-users.html">Managing User Permissions</a> .</para>
        /// </summary>
        /// 
        /// <param name="createDeploymentRequest">Container for the necessary parameters to execute the CreateDeployment service method on
        /// AmazonOpsWorks.</param>
        /// 
        /// <returns>The response from the CreateDeployment service method, as returned by AmazonOpsWorks.</returns>
        /// 
        /// <exception cref="T:Amazon.OpsWorks.Model.ResourceNotFoundException" />
        /// <exception cref="T:Amazon.OpsWorks.Model.ValidationException" />
        /// <param name="cancellationToken">
        ///     A cancellation token that can be used by other objects or threads to receive notice of cancellation.
        /// </param>
		public Task<CreateDeploymentResponse> CreateDeploymentAsync(CreateDeploymentRequest createDeploymentRequest, CancellationToken cancellationToken = default(CancellationToken))
        {
            var marshaller = new CreateDeploymentRequestMarshaller();
            var unmarshaller = CreateDeploymentResponseUnmarshaller.GetInstance();
            return Invoke<IRequest, CreateDeploymentRequest, CreateDeploymentResponse>(createDeploymentRequest, marshaller, unmarshaller, signer, cancellationToken);
        }
